Become a kid detective. Identify suspects, gather clues, navigate puzzles, and solve the mystery in this interactive Choose Your Path adventure. The secluded cabin resort your parents own won’t make any “best destination” lists, but it’s the perfect place to spend a summer. There’s swimming, fishing, birdwatching—and a steady stream of visitors who, from week to week, pass in and out of your life. Except for Loretta. A regular guest of Cabin 4, Loretta is an avid hiker and a stand-in grandmother to you. So when you find her cabin empty one morning, you know that something’s wrong—even if no one else believes you. You’re the detective in this puzzling mystery. As you work your way through the story, it’s up to you to identify suspects and gather clues. Make choices that affect what happens next. Navigate challenging puzzles—from riddles to secret codes—to build your case. Use deductive reasoning to determine what the crime was, how it happened, and whodunit. But be careful; one wrong choice could lead to your doom! Interactive books for kids are more popular than ever. Create your own adventure with the Detective: You book series for boys and girls. You’re the main character. You make the choices. Will you solve the case?

Deb Mercier lives in rural Minnesota with her two kids, husband, dog, and the occasional rodent. She writes books for children and is the news editor for the Pope County Tribune. When Deb's not writing, you can find her visiting schools, snapping pictures of the wildlife around her house (human and otherwise) and saving turtles from roadways.
